#d87801 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d87801 is composed of 84.7% red, 47.1% green and 0.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 44.4% magenta, 99.5% yellow and 15.3% black. It has a hue angle of 33.2 degrees, a saturation of 99.1% and a lightness of 42.5%. #d87801 color hex could be obtained by blending #fff002 with #b10000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6600.

#d87801 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d87801 has RGB values of R:216, G:120, B:1 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.44, Y:1, K:0.15. Its decimal value is 14186497.
